Active citizenry is not xenophobia

The South African Constitution champions a government based on the will of the people, expressed through citizen participation in elections. However, recent protests against illegal immigration and the government's response reveal a dysfunctional democracy, sparking a fundamental debate about the universal application of law and the role of active citizenry.
